Management of Acute Epigastric Pain in a 27-Year-Old Male Smoker with Alcohol Use

This patient requires immediate exclusion of life-threatening causes—particularly myocardial infarction and perforated peptic ulcer—followed by empiric proton pump inhibitor therapy and lifestyle modification counseling, as smoking and alcohol synergistically increase peptic ulcer risk by 13-fold in men. 1, 2

Immediate Assessment and Risk Stratification

Exclude Life-Threatening Causes First

  • Obtain an ECG within 10 minutes of presentation to rule out myocardial infarction, which can present atypically as isolated epigastric pain with 10-20% mortality if missed 1
  • Measure cardiac troponins at 0 and 6 hours—do not rely on a single measurement, as MI must be excluded even in young patients with risk factors 1
  • Check vital signs for tachycardia ≥110 bpm, fever ≥38°C, or hypotension, which predict perforation or sepsis with high specificity 1
  • Perform abdominal examination specifically looking for peritoneal signs (rigidity, rebound tenderness, absent bowel sounds) that indicate perforated peptic ulcer with 30% mortality if treatment is delayed 1

Laboratory Evaluation

  • Order complete blood count, serum amylase or lipase, liver function tests, and C-reactive protein 1
  • Measure serum lactate as an indicator of tissue hypoperfusion or ischemia 1
  • If peritoneal signs are present or diagnosis unclear, obtain CT abdomen/pelvis with IV contrast, which shows extraluminal gas in 97% of perforated ulcers 1

Risk Factor Assessment: The Smoking and Alcohol Connection

This patient's combined smoking and alcohol use creates a synergistic 13-fold increased risk for peptic ulcer disease in men. 3

  • Smoking and alcohol consumption have a synergistic dose-dependent effect on gastric ulcer risk, with risks increasing substantially when both habits are present 4
  • Duodenal ulcers are significantly associated with smoking (p=0.001) and alcohol intake (p=0.001) in young patients presenting with epigastric pain 2
  • Smoking reduces saliva production rich in bicarbonate, impairing acid buffering and clearance in the esophagus 5
  • Alcohol reduces lower esophageal sphincter pressure and has direct noxious effects on esophageal and gastric mucosa, predisposing to acidic injury 5
  • The combination of smoking and heavy analgesic use (if present) carries an odds ratio of 10.0 for gastric ulcer in males 3

Initial Management Protocol

Immediate Interventions

  • Maintain NPO status until surgical emergency is excluded 1
  • Establish IV access and provide fluid resuscitation if any hemodynamic instability is present 1
  • Start high-dose PPI therapy immediately: omeprazole 20-40 mg once daily before meals, which achieves 80-90% healing rates for duodenal ulcers and 70-80% for gastric ulcers 1, 6, 7
  • Avoid NSAIDs completely, as they worsen peptic ulcer disease and bleeding risk, particularly when combined with alcohol 1, 8

Symptomatic Management

  • For nausea, use ondansetron 8 mg sublingual every 4-6 hours (obtain baseline ECG first due to QTc prolongation risk), promethazine 12.5-25 mg orally/rectally every 4-6 hours, or prochlorperazine 5-10 mg every 6-8 hours 1

Definitive Diagnostic Strategy

If symptoms persist beyond 4 weeks or alarm features develop, test for H. pylori and consider endoscopy. 6

  • For patients under 40 years without alarm features (no weight loss, dysphagia, hematemesis, or family history of gastric cancer), test for H. pylori infection and treat if positive 6
  • This test-and-treat strategy is cost-effective and safe provided systematic follow-up is organized 6
  • H. pylori eradication eliminates the risk of peptic ulcer mortality, even though functional symptoms may persist 6
  • If H. pylori negative or symptoms persist after eradication, continue full-dose PPI therapy for 4-8 weeks 6, 7

When to Escalate to Endoscopy

  • Age ≥40 years from high-risk populations OR family history of gastric/esophageal cancer 6
  • Alarm features: hematemesis, weight loss, dysphagia, or palpable abdominal mass 6
  • Failure to respond to 8 weeks of PPI therapy 7
  • Approximately 10% of dyspeptic patients have peptic ulcer disease, making systematic follow-up essential 6

Critical Lifestyle Modifications

Smoking cessation and alcohol reduction are non-negotiable interventions that directly reduce disease risk. 4, 5

  • Advise immediate smoking cessation, as it is significantly associated with duodenal ulcers (adjusted odds ratio 3.3 in males) and impairs ulcer healing 8, 3
  • Tobacco smoking cessation reduces the risk of GERD symptoms and peptic ulcer recurrence 5
  • Counsel on alcohol reduction or cessation, as alcohol consumption triggers reflux episodes and has direct mucosal toxicity 5
  • Avoid late meals and maintain upright position for 2-3 hours after eating to reduce nocturnal acid exposure 4

Follow-Up and Monitoring

  • Reassess symptoms within 48-72 hours of initiating PPI therapy 9
  • Organize systematic follow-up at 4 weeks to ensure symptom resolution and identify patients requiring endoscopy 6
  • If symptoms persist despite PPI therapy, consider increasing to twice-daily dosing before meals 9, 7
  • Monitor for signs of GI bleeding (melena, hematemesis, anemia) given the high-risk profile 9

Common Pitfalls to Avoid

  • Never dismiss cardiac causes in patients with "atypical" epigastric pain regardless of age—MI can present this way, especially with risk factors 1
  • Do not assume all epigastric pain is GERD-related without excluding peptic ulcer disease, particularly in smokers and alcohol users 9
  • Avoid single troponin measurements—serial testing at 0 and 6 hours is mandatory 1
  • Do not fail to organize follow-up after initiating test-and-treat strategy, as approximately 10% will have peptic ulcer disease requiring escalation 6
  • Never continue NSAIDs in this population, as they synergize with alcohol to cause acute gastric bleeding 1, 8
